1. A Retractable Pacifier Clip That Actually Stays Put

One of the most frustrating moments in babywearing is when your little one spits out their pacifier and it tumbles to the floor. You’re holding a baby, balancing a diaper bag, and now you have to bend over—or worse, watch it roll under a restaurant table. A retractable pacifier clip solves this by keeping the pacifier within easy reach, even when your baby is in the carrier.

Look for a clip that attaches securely to the carrier strap and has a retractable cord long enough for your baby to reach.   • Always choose a pacifier clip with a safety breakaway clasp to prevent strangulation risks.

2. A Hip Seat Attachment for Extra Support

If you’ve ever felt your lower back ache after carrying your baby for an hour, you know the value of proper support. A hip seat attachment—like the one built into the Tushbaby Hip Carrier—distributes your baby’s weight more evenly across your hips and core. This takes pressure off your shoulders and back, making longer carries more comfortable.

Hip seat attachments are especially useful for older babies and toddlers who want to be held but also need to be put down frequently. You can use the seat as a perch for quick rests without fully removing the carrier. It’s a game-changer for parents who love babywearing but want to avoid back pain.

3. A Compact Diaper Bag That Attaches to Your Carrier

Carrying a diaper bag on one shoulder while wearing a baby carrier can throw off your balance and leave you fumbling for supplies. A compact diaper bag that clips directly onto your carrier keeps everything you need within arm’s reach. Look for one with multiple pockets for diapers, wipes, a changing pad, and a few snacks.

4. A Crossbody Strap for Extra Security

When you’re wearing a heavy baby carrier or carrying extra gear, a crossbody strap adds an extra layer of security. It prevents the carrier from slipping off your shoulder and helps distribute weight more evenly. This is especially helpful if you’re using a hip seat carrier or carrying a toddler in a front-carry position.

5. A Teething Toy That Doubles as a Carrier Accessory

Teething babies love to chew on anything within reach—including your carrier straps. A dedicated teething toy that clips onto the carrier gives your baby a safe, clean surface to gnaw on. It also keeps their hands busy, reducing the likelihood of them pulling your hair or grabbing at nearby objects.
